Family and Education
b. by 1484, 5th s. of George, 4th Lord Bergavenny, by 1st w. Margaret, da. and h. of Hugh Fenne of Sculton Burdeleys, Norf. and Braintree, Essex. m. Catherine, da. of Humphrey, 1st Lord Dacre of Gilsland, wid. of George, 8th Lord FitzHugh (d. 28 Jan. 1513), 1da.; (2) lic. 28 Aug. 1532, Elizabeth, wid. of Robert Amadas (d.1531/32) of London. Kntd. 8 Feb. 1515.Date of birth estimated from mother’s death and his having a younger brother, apparently of the whole blood. DNB; D. Rowland, Nevill Fam. ped. iii; CP; R. E. C. Waters, Chesters of Chicheley, i. 20; Mar. Lic. London (Harl. Soc. xxv), 8; LJ, i. 20.
Offices Held

Councillor to Henry VII and Henry VIII; under sheriff, London Nov. 1509–14; j.p. Kent, Surr., Suss. 1512 – d., Mdx. 1514 – d.; commr. subsidy, Kent 1512, Kent and Mdx. 1514, 1515, 1523, 1524, loan, Kent 1524, tenths of spiritualities 1535; other commissions, London, Kent and Mdx. 1517 – 40; surveyor of liveries c.1514–d.LP Hen. VIII, i-v, viii, xii-xvi, add.; Lansd. 1, ff. 108–10; 12, ff. 124–30; City of London RO, Guildhall, jnl. 11, ff. 90v, 191v; W. C. Richardson, Tudor Chamber Admin. 301–2; Statutes, iii. 79, 112, 116, 168, 170; Va. Eccles. i. 107.

Speaker of House of Commons 1515.

Main residences: Mereworth, Kent; London.
